• Zuletzt bearbeitet am: 13 August 2022

Prozessautomatisierer

Verwenden Sie Process Automator, um eine Aktion basierend auf einer benutzerdefinierten Geschäftslogik zu automatisieren.

Basierend auf einem Dokumenttyp, einem Auslöser und Bedingungen bestimmt Process Automator, ob eine Aktion ausgeführt werden soll. Sie können Process Automator verwenden, um verschiedene Arten von Aufgaben zu automatisieren:

  • Automatisieren Sie manuelle, sich wiederholende Aufgaben mit einem Standardprozess. Beispielsweise können Sie die Zeit, die Sie für die Bewertung von Lieferantenrechnungen aufwenden, reduzieren, indem Sie einen automatischen Prozess erstellen, um die Einreichung gemäß Ihren benutzerdefinierten Bedingungen zu bewerten.
  • Exportieren Sie Transaktionsinformationen in Echtzeit von Coupa in ein Drittanbietersystem, sobald diese Transaktionen abgeschlossen sind. Beispielsweise kann eine Rechnung, die genehmigt und bezahlt wird, einen Prozess auslösen, der einen API-Callout sendet und die Rechnung über die API an ein Drittanbietersystem sendet.
  • Erstellen Sie eine geführte Erfahrung durch  mehrere verwandte Formulare, die Endnutzer parallel ausfüllen können. Siehe beispielsweise Geführte Formulare

Beispiel-Anwendungsfälle 

Bisher haben Kunden mit Process Automator über eine Milliarde Prozesse verarbeitet. Einige Prozesse automatisieren die folgenden Tasks: 

  • Rechnungen anfechten, wenn sie bestimmte Bedingungen nicht erfüllen. 
  • Drucken Sie ein Etikett, sobald eine Ware eingegangen ist, um eine einfache Verfolgung und Verteilung zu gewährleisten.
  • Schieben Sie die Erstellung eines Coupa-Sourcing-Events in eine öffentliche Online-Arena, wenn lokale Gesetze ein offenes Forum erfordern, um Lieferanten zu ermöglichen, Verträge zu gewinnen.
  • Senden Sie eine Rechnung an ein System eines Drittanbieters, sobald sie genehmigt wurde. Ein detailliertes Beispiel für diesen Workflow finden Sie unter Beispiel: Rechnungen mit Process Automator exportieren

Teile des Prozesses

Ein Prozess besteht aus diesen Elementen.

Auslöser

Eine Aktion in Coupa, die den Prozess startet. Auslöser fallen in diese Kategorien:

  • Event dokumentieren: Ein automatisierter Prozess beginnt, wenn sich ein Dokumentstatus ändert.
  • Klick auf Schaltfläche der Benutzeroberfläche: Ein automatisierter Prozess beginnt, wenn ein Benutzer auf eine konfigurierte Schaltfläche zum Starten des Prozesses klickt.
  • Gewählte Option: Ein geführter Formularprozess beginnt, wenn ein Benutzer eine Option auswählt.

Schritte

Enthält die Aktionen und Bedingungen, die ausgeführt werden, sobald der Prozess ausgelöst wurde. Prozesse können 1 bis 10 Schritte umfassen. Sie laufen sequentiell ab, wobei jeder Schritt beginnt, wenn der vorherige abgeschlossen ist. Schritte enthalten diese Elemente:

  • Tätigkeiten: Die Automatisierung, die auf der Grundlage des Dokuments ausgeführt werden soll, auf das im Auslöser- oder Prozessschritt verwiesen wird.
  • Bedingungen: Die Bedingungen, die definieren, ob die Aktion im Schritt ausgeführt werden soll.

API-Callout-Antwortvariablen

Sie können den Wert einer API-Callout-Antwort einer Variablen zuordnen und in späteren Process Automator-Schritten verwenden. Wenn Sie beispielsweise über einen Prozess verfügen, der eine Quittung mithilfe eines Call-Outs an ein Drittanbietersystem sendet und die Drittanbieter-API eine Datensatz-ID zurückgibt, können Sie eine Antwortvariable erstellen, um die Datensatz-ID zu erfassen, die in späteren Schritten des Prozesses verwendet werden soll. Der Pfad zur Datensatz-ID kann als/receipt/record_id konfiguriert werden.

Weitere Informationen finden Sie unter Erstellen eines Prozesses zum Exportieren von Echtzeitdatenaktualisierungen.

Überwachung und Fehlerbehandlung

Sie können diese Tools verwenden, um Ihre Prozesse zu verwalten, zu überwachen und Fehler zu beheben.

Aktionsverlauf

Wenn ein Dokument eine Prozessaktion auslöst, zeigen die Dokumentkommentare und der Verlauf, dass die Aktion von Coupa Autobot ausgeführt wurde. Änderungen, die vom Coupa-Autobot vorgenommen werden, sind das Ergebnis von Geschäftsregeln oder -richtlinien, die basierend auf bestimmten Prozessregeln und -aktionen automatisch ablehnen, Mitteilungen senden und vieles mehr können.

Hinweis

Für das automatisierte Hinzufügen und Entfernen von Tags zeigt die Prozesshistorie den Benutzer an, der das Dokument als die Änderung einreicht.

Prozessschritthistorie

Sie können den Verlauf aller ausgeführten Prozesse in der Datentabelle Prozessschrittverlauf überprüfen. Jede Zeile in der Tabelle stellt ein einzelnes Prozessschritt-Ereignis dar.

Die Datentabelle des Prozessschrittverlaufs finden Sie unter Setup > Plattform > Prozessschrittverlauf. Über einen Link zum Prozessschritt können Sie den Prozessschritt überprüfen und bearbeiten.

Prozessinstanzen

Die Datentabelle Prozessinstanzen bietet einen direkten Einblick in den Status und die Ergebnisse aktiver und historischer Prozessschritte auf Prozessebene. 

Die Datentabelle der Prozessinstanzen befindet sich unter Setup > Plattform > Prozessinstanzen